Does anyone know if you pay cash for an item (I.e Laptop) at a store like JB Hi Fi or Harvey Norman if they'll cut something off the listed price?


Sent from my iPhone using Tapatalk
Just ask if that's their best price. They will often knock off 10%. Just build a bit of a rapport with the salesperson and don't just barge in asking for a discount. Ask about the products and alternatives to "seek out their expertise."
